Elly De La Cruz

Elly De La Cruz will remain at shortstop in 2026

by Bruno Mulé | Reds Correspondent | Tue, Nov 11th 9:46am EST

The Reds plan to keep Elly De La Cruz at shortstop next season, according to Charlie Goldsmith of Fox 19 Now Cincinnati. Despite leading the majors in errors in each of his two full seasons, the 23-year-old will stay put for 2026. After posting a plus-14 Outs Above Average mark in 2024, De La Cruz dropped to minus-3 in 2025, fueling speculation of a possible position change. However, the Reds are not considering a move to the outfield and instead intend to give him more rest days and occasional starts at designated hitter to keep him fresh. (Charlie Goldsmith)

Fantasy Impact:

This news locks De La Cruz into shortstop eligibility for another season, preserving his value in fantasy lineups. While his defensive inconsistencies remain, Cincinnati’s plan to manage his workload could help his offensive consistency after a sluggish second half in 2025. He remains one of the most dynamic fantasy options at the position, capable of elite speed and power when locked in.
